Explore Crescent Beach’s Top Attractions

  • Gulf World Marine Park: Located near Crescent Beach, Gulf World Marine Park offers an enchanting experience where you can interact with dolphins, sea lions, and various marine wildlife, making it a delightful destination for couples planning their wedding getaway.

  • St. Andrews State Park: Just a short drive from Crescent Beach, St. Andrews State Park boasts stunning white sand beaches, nature trails, and picnic areas, perfect for romantic strolls or outdoor wedding photos amidst Florida's natural beauty.

  • Pier Park: This vibrant shopping and entertainment complex near Crescent Beach features an array of restaurants, shops, and attractions, providing an ideal spot for couples to unwind and enjoy some leisure time during their wedding stay.

  • Shell Island: Accessible by boat from near Crescent Beach, Shell Island is a pristine barrier island offering crystal-clear waters and undeveloped beaches, creating an idyllic setting for a secluded day away or even a unique wedding ceremony.

  • Ripley's Believe It or Not!: Just a stone's throw from Crescent Beach, this quirky museum showcases oddities and interactive exhibits that promise to entertain you and your guests, adding a fun twist to your wedding itinerary.

  • Panama City Beach Winery: Visit the local winery near Crescent Beach to sample unique wines and enjoy guided tastings; it's a wonderful way to relax and celebrate love surrounded by beautiful vineyard scenery.

  • Captain Anderson's Marina: Experience a romantic dinner cruise or fishing charter at Captain Anderson's Marina, situated close to Crescent Beach, allowing you to create unforgettable memories as you explore the stunning coastline.

  • Carillon Beach: Just north of Crescent Beach, Carillon Beach offers picturesque beachfront properties and scenic views, making it an enchanting location for beachside weddings or a peaceful retreat after your nuptials.

The best months for a wedding in Crescent Beach are typically April through June and September through November. These months offer pleasant weather and fewer crowds, making for an ideal wedding experience.

Yes, to get married in Crescent Beach you will need a marriage license from any Florida County Clerk's Office. Both parties must be present to apply, and identification is required.
